Job Description:

Job Title: Architect II

Company: CetraRuddy

Job Type: Full-time

Location: Remote (with occasional on-site work)

About Us: CetraRuddy is a leading architecture, planning, and interior design firm driven by design excellence and a passion for creating innovative solutions. We are seeking a highly skilled Architect II to join our team and contribute to the success of our projects.

Job Summary:

  • Participate in all project phases, with a primary focus on design development and construction documents.
  • Provide design support for projects as necessary, including drafting and creation of initial renderings, sketching & Revit Drawings, and 3D model making.
  • Prepare presentation materials, including physical and digital model making.
  • Partner with the Project Architect to produce accurate technical and contract documentation for the construction of the project.
  • Collaborate with the design team, clients, consultants, contractors, fabricators, and other vendors to meet overall project objectives.
  • Mentor and provide direction to less experienced design team members.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op and implement design concepts and solutions for architectural projects.
  • Collaborate with project teams to ensure design solutions meet client needs and project objectives.
  • Prepare and present design concepts and solutions to clients and project teams.
  • Develop and maintain project documentation, including design development and construction documents.
  • Participate in project meetings and contribute to project discussions.
  • Stay up-to-date with industry trends, technologies, and best practices.

Requirements:

  • Professional Architecture Degree (Masters preferred but not necessarily a requirement).
  • 6+ years of related experience.
  • Licensure a plus, but not necessarily a requirement.
  • Demonstrated strength of technical knowledge & design sensibility.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of 3D modeling & BIM documentation tools, including Revit and the Adobe Suite.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of building codes, zoning, jurisdictional processes, building materials, specifications, and construction techniques.
  • An attitude and commitment to being an active participant in the culture of the studio.

What We Offer:

  • A competitive salary range of $80,000 - $105,000, plus bonuses and benefits.
  • A comprehensive benefits package, including medical, dental, vision, disability, flexible spending accounts, paid holidays, and paid time off.
  • A 401K with a yearly company match contribution.
  • A hybrid work environment, with the option to work remotely on Mondays & Fridays.
